Aloe Vera
Aloe Vera or Aloe barbadensis is a kind of cactus whose anti-aging use has been known for thousands of years. The earliest references to Aloe Vera have been discovered on papyrus rolls from 1500 B.C! It appears to have been widely employed in ancient Java, India, Egypt and Greece. It was well identified that the gel in the thick Aloe Vera leaf had healing properties we now know that it is chock-full of goodies like amino acids, enzymes, and polysaccharides.
The regenerative qualities of Aloe Vera make it a treatment in excellent demand for premature aging of skin, healing of wounds, burns, sunburns, eczema, hair loss, dandruff and much more. Aloe Vera has some outstanding moisturizing ingredients: consisting of 96% water and 4% amino acids, minerals, vitamins, enzymes, vitamins A, C, and E. Aloe Vera also contains anti-oxidants, has anti-microbial and anti-viral properties, zinc and seven superoxide dismutases that are very good for the skin. Quite a list for a humble cactus!
There are supposedly about 400 species of Aloe, ranging in color from grey to bright green. Nevertheless, it is Aloe Vera that is revered for its medicinal properties. Simple to Care For…
Aloe Vera is an straightforward plant to care for and can comfortably be grown in indoor pots. Here are some recipes you can use as homemade skin treatments:
Recipe #1: Facial Cleanser
To prepare a facial cleanser, peel 1 big Aloe Vera leaf (removing the thin light green covering) add one peeled slice of papaya, a teaspoon of honey and yogurt and blend in a food processor. The mixture is to be applied to the face in a gentle circular motion. Let it soak into the skin for 15-20 minutes wash it off with lukewarm water.
Recipe #2: Healing and Soothing
For healing and soothing sensitive or dry skin, mix three tablespoons of Aloe Vera juice with a drop of Helycrisum oil and apply evenly on the face and neck. When the mask has soaked into the skin and dried, wash off with lukewarm water.
